Discipline of Computer Science has emerged since the era of 1940, along with the emergence of the theory of algorithms and mathematical logic, history and finding a computer with the ability to store electronic program. Is Alan Turing and Kurt Gödel, who in 1930 successfully combines an algorithm, logic, and mathematics and the calculation in the tool or a rule system. The principle of the algorithm used is from Ada Lovelace, which was developed 60 years earlier.
The algorithm itself is recorded in history is the beginning of a named Abu Abdullah Muhammad Ibn Musa al Khwarizmi. Al-Khwarizmi was a mathematician from Uzbekistan who lives in the years 770-840 BC. Literature in the west it is more famous as the Algorizm. The word itself comes from the algorithm is called. While the analog computer was created by Vannevar Bush in 1920, and followed by the electronic computer was developed by Howard Aiken and Konrad Zuse in 1930.
John von Neumann and demonstrate one of the paper fenomenalnya in the year 1945, a computer architecture which is called "von Neumann machine", where programs are stored in memory. This is the computer architecture which is then used by the modern computer until now.
1960 is the start of a new phase formalization of Computer Science. Department of Computer Science at the university began to build popularity. This new discipline and is familiar with a Computer Science (Computer Science), Computer Engineering (Computer Engineering), Komputing (Computing), or Information (Informatics).
